     Beginning is with Allah's personal name Ar'Reh'maan Who is The Fountain of Infinite Mercy      

 

Allah, the Absolute's Created Realm expands with entry of First Human Person in unprecedented exalted ceremony

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 



 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

 

           Know the history of that point in time when your Sustainer Lord said for [to] the Angels, "Know the fact that I am about to create a Being in a state of "skinned corporeal compact structure" with the wet clay". [38:71]

 

  • Consequent to composing-coagulating and subject to I having caused it-the Masculine Structure stretched and proportioned-fashioned;

  • And when I would have blown within him the Essence-Verbal Command about My decision-finalized affair [kun-take existence as living];

  • Thereat, he having taken existence in pursuance of My command, you all are directed to settle in the state-frame of mind showing obeisance for him- [Aa'dam alahissalam]"  [38:72]

Thereupon in compliance thereof the Angels, all of them, collectively did obeisance; [38:73]

but Ieblees [in response to the command given to him separately] demurred, he made himself obsessed/puffed with pride of grandeur and superiority;

 and so became amongst those who refuse the command. [38:74]

Allah asked, "O Iblees, what is that which hindered/prevented you that you should show obeisance

for the one whom I created with My Hands?

Is it for reason that you now thought yourself great or/as if  have you been from amongst the arrogates/ haughty?" [38:75]

He replied, "I am better than him. You created me from fire and You have created him from clay" [38:76]
